Supply Curve
A graphical representation showing the relationship between the price of a good or service and the quantity of that good or service that a supplier is willing and able to supply at various prices.
Price Elasticity of Supply
A measure of how much the quantity supplied of a good changes in response to a change in its price.

Income Elasticity of Demand
A measure of how much the quantity demanded of a good changes in response to a change in consumers' income.
